elf (B1)
noun
Pronunciation: /ɛlf/
Definition
A small, supernatural creature from folklore, often depicted with pointed ears and magical abilities.
Examples
The children left cookies out for the elf who supposedly lived in the garden.
In the fantasy novel, the elf used ancient magic to protect the forest from invaders.
He dressed up as a festive elf to help distribute gifts at the community center.
